GSAS Harvard Biotechnology Club
In the five years since the GSAS Harvard Biotechnology
Club was founded by three former Harvard graduate students, the
Club has grown to include over 2500 academic members and 1800 member
from industry, including members from around the world. A central
fixture in the Boston biotech community, the Biotech Club constantly
strives to bridge the gap between industry, academia, and the general
public on matters relating to biotechnology and its applications.
The Club’s web-content and seminars cover the many facets
of the biotechnology and pharmaceutical industry, as well as providing
career assistance to its members. Many of the Club’s sponsors
include top local biotech and pharmaceutical research firms, numerous
intellectual property law and venture financing firms. The Club’s
mission is to explore and raise awareness on every aspect of biotechnology.
